The UAE vodka market is one of the most dynamic segments of the country’s alcoholic beverages industry, reflecting the unique blend of luxury, cosmopolitan lifestyles, and regulatory constraints that define alcohol consumption in the region. Vodka was introduced to the UAE through European and American imports during the late 20th century, gaining popularity primarily among expatriates and tourists in cities such as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and Sharjah, where high-end hotels, luxury bars, and international nightlife hubs provide controlled and sophisticated consumption environments. International brands such as Absolut, Grey Goose, Belvedere, Smirnoff, and Ketel One dominate mainstream consumption, offering a mix of prestige, consistency, and aspirational branding. While domestic production of vodka is limited due to strict local regulations on alcohol manufacturing, a few regional distilleries are exploring low-alcohol or spirit alternatives to cater to niche markets. Vodka’s neutral taste and mixability have made it highly versatile, favored for cocktails and premium drinks served in upscale venues, private clubs, and social events, aligning with the UAE’s emphasis on luxury lifestyle experiences. The regulatory environment significantly shapes the vodka market, as alcohol is legally available only to licensed venues, hotels, and individuals holding permits, and its sale and consumption are tightly controlled to comply with Sharia-based laws. These rules influence brand positioning, distribution channels, and promotional strategies, emphasizing responsible marketing, adherence to legal compliance, and the reinforcement of vodka as a premium, aspirational product within permitted spaces.

In the UAE vodka market, non-flavored (plain) vodka holds a dominant share of volume and revenue due to its neutral taste profile and versatility across controlled consumption environments. Non-flavored vodka is widely used as a base for classic cocktails, mixed drinks, and premium serves in licensed venues, allowing bartenders to customize flavors while maintaining a refined drinking experience. Its appeal is strongest among expatriate populations, tourists, and urban professionals, ensuring steady demand across hotels, restaurants, lounges, and duty-free retail. In contrast, flavored vodka is emerging as a growing segment, driven by younger expatriates and visitors who seek innovative, experiential, and trend-driven flavor options. Popular flavors such as citrus, berry, vanilla, and tropical fruits support creative cocktail menus and elevate nightlife and hospitality experiences. Vodka brands in the UAE have responded by expanding flavored portfolios, enhancing packaging aesthetics, and engaging in targeted marketing within regulatory boundaries. While non-flavored vodka continues to form the backbone of the UAE market due to its adaptability and premium positioning, flavored vodka promotes experimentation and modern drinking trends. The coexistence of both segments allows producers to cater to traditional cocktail preferences while also attracting trend-conscious consumers, supporting gradual market growth. As cocktail culture continues to thrive within licensed venues and luxury hospitality settings, flavored vodka is expected to steadily increase its market presence, while non-flavored vodka retains its foundational role as a versatile and widely consumed spirit in the UAE.
Standard vodkas in the UAE are positioned as accessible, value-oriented offerings within licensed retail and hospitality environments, appealing to price-conscious consumers while maintaining acceptable quality standards. This segment captures a meaningful share of market volume, particularly through retail liquor stores and duty-free outlets, although profit margins per unit remain moderate. Premium vodka represents the most influential quality tier in the UAE market, targeting mid- to high-income consumers, expatriates, and tourists who are willing to pay more for superior ingredients, refined distillation processes, and strong brand recognition. Premium offerings often emphasize smoothness, purity, and elegant packaging, aligning closely with the UAE’s luxury-driven hospitality and nightlife culture. Ultra-premium vodka occupies the high-end luxury segment, appealing to consumers seeking exclusivity, prestige, and elevated drinking experiences, often consumed in upscale lounges, hotels, and private events. Although ultra-premium products account for a smaller volume share, they contribute significantly to overall market revenue and brand prestige. Premiumization is a defining trend in the UAE vodka market, with consumers prioritizing quality, image, and experience over affordability. While standard vodka ensures accessibility within regulated channels, premium and ultra-premium segments drive profitability, differentiation, and brand value across the UAE market.
Vodka distribution in the UAE is highly structured and divided between off-trade and on-trade channels, operating within a strictly regulated alcohol framework. Off-trade distribution includes sales through licensed retail liquor stores and duty-free outlets at airports, primarily catering to expatriates and international travelers. This channel plays a crucial role in market volume, supported by convenience, product variety, and competitive pricing within regulatory limits. On-trade distribution includes hotels, bars, restaurants, beach clubs, and nightlife venues where vodka is consumed on-site, often as part of premium cocktails or luxury experiences. On-trade channels dominate the UAE vodka market, driven by the country’s strong hospitality, tourism, and entertainment sectors. Cocktail menus, curated drink experiences, and bartender recommendations significantly influence brand visibility and consumer preferences in on-trade settings. While off-trade supports personal consumption and gifting, on-trade remains the primary driver of premium and ultra-premium vodka demand. Together, these channels create a balanced yet hospitality-centric distribution structure, supporting steady growth of the UAE vodka market within its regulatory and cultural framework.
